Apache Flink is an open-source stream processing framework that performs stateful computations over unbounded and bounded data streams. It offers high throughput, low latency, accurate results, and fault tolerance.

An online visual math editor is a web-based application that allows users to create and edit mathematical equations and formulas visually. It provides a graphical interface with math symbols and templates to build diagrams, graphs, and other mathematical expressions. Useful for students, teachers, scientists.
